Pre-AP Biology covers foundational biology concepts that prepare students for AP Biology and college-level coursework. The curriculum typically includes cell structure and function, genetics and heredity, evolution, ecology, photosynthesis and cellular respiration, and body systems in plants and animals.
In Washington, DC schools, Pre-AP Biology emphasizes scientific inquiry and lab skills alongside content mastery. Students often struggle most with photosynthesis and cellular respiration—topics that require understanding complex biochemical pathways and energy transformations. Genetics, particularly Punnett squares and inheritance patterns, is another common challenge. Additionally, many students find it difficult to apply biological concepts to real-world scenarios and lab-based questions.

Lab skills are critical in Pre-AP Biology. You'll be expected to design experiments, collect and analyze data, interpret results, and communicate findings—not just understand concepts on paper. These skills directly impact your grade and prepare you for the practical demands of AP Biology.

Pre-AP Biology builds the foundational knowledge and analytical skills you'll need in AP Biology. You'll develop comfort with scientific reasoning, data interpretation, and the ability to think beyond memorization—all critical for AP success. The main difference is that AP Biology moves faster, covers more content in greater depth, and includes more complex problem-solving.

Pre-AP Biology assessments include multiple-choice questions that test conceptual understanding, short-answer questions requiring written explanations, data analysis questions where you interpret graphs or tables, and lab-based questions that assess your ability to apply scientific methodology. Some assessments may also include extended-response prompts where you synthesize multiple concepts.
